ABOUT CISS

Since 1979, CISS has been a leading provider of Canadian summer camp programmes for international students. Our mission is to create meaningful learning experiences across Canada for international students, local families, and our team members, supporting them in their lifelong learning journeys.

CISS is currently looking for enthusiastic and hard-working individuals to fill the Director positions at our Toronto city residential programmes.We have two programmes based at the University of Toronto downtown campuses, where students receive 20 or 25 hours of English lessons each week and participate in a variety of activities and excursions.Activities take place in the afternoons and evenings, while excursions might be half-day or full-day trips to visit attractions in and around the city.Staff and students live on-site.

POSITION OVERVIEW

The Director is responsible for the overall leadership and management of the programme during the summer. This includes ensuring smooth programme operations, maintaining high safety standards, and fostering a positive environment for both staff and students. The Director plays a crucial role in setting the tone for the programme by embodying and promoting CISS values.

The Director oversees all aspects of camp operations, including programme implementation, budget management, and supervision of personnel and facilities. They work closely with an Camp Administrator, delegating responsibilities as needed and ensuring seamless collaboration. Leading a team of approximately 20 staff members, the Director coordinates closely with the CISS Head Office to ensure a successful summer experience for all participants.

While the programme itself runs from late June to mid-August, the Director must be available before the start of the programme to assist with pre-camp preparations, and familiarization with site logistics, excursions, and curriculum planning. A detailed training manual and guidance from the CISS Head Office will be provided.

WORKING CONDITIONS & P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

The role of Director is both physically and emotionally demanding. Directors should expect long hours, a fast-paced environment, and minimal downtime. Late nights or early mornings may be required, particularly for camper arrivals and departures.

Support and guidance will always be available from the Manager of Camp Operations.
